Kelly Swanson, President of Swanson Communications/Publicist for Floyd Mayweather

Kelly Swanson (@KellySwanson1) joins us to preview the Floyd Mayweather vs Connor McGregor fight, which is expected to be the highest grossing fight of all time. Swanson discusses overseeing the press operations for the mega-fight, which will include credentialing 1,000 media members from across the world and has already included a 4-city, 3-country pre-fight press tour that drew 40,000 people and 800 media members. Laura Froelich, Head of Sports Partnerships, Twitter

Laura Froelich (@LauraFroFro), Head of Sports Partnerships at Twitter joins us to discuss the growth of the social media platform including #GoLive, which focuses on live streaming around sports. Froelich also discusses Periscope, fan engagement, sports partnerships and the upcoming Sports PR Summit Social Media Workshop, which will be hosted by Twitter at their headquarters on July 26 in San Francisco. Tom Rinaldi - ESPN reporter, Master Storyteller

Tom Rinaldi, 12-time Emmy-award winning reporter for ESPN joins Brian Berger to discuss the art of storytelling, building trust with interview subjects, developing the right questions and angles, interviewing people in crisis, the current state of the mainstream media & why he is not on social media.
